Abstract

The invention discloses a kind of agriculture greenhouse for planting vegetable irrigation rigs, including sweep and vinyl house ontology, heat insulation trough is installed on the internal ground of the vinyl house ontology, Crane Rail is installed on the two sides ground of the heat insulation trough, the top of the sweep is equipped with the first water pump and battery, the upper end of first water pump is communicated with telescopic sparge pipe by threeway, one end of the telescopic sparge pipe is communicated with spray head, the lower surface of the sweep is equipped with decelerating motor, one end of the heat insulation trough is communicated with solar water heater by the first water pipe.The present invention carries out sprinkling irrigation of drawing water using the first water pump on mobile sweep, and without installing water tank on sweep, reduction load is energy saving, while decreasing the arrangement of vinyl house ontology inner conduit, saves space;Add water to pass through solar water heater to be heated, prevent cold water temperature too low, the intrinsic temperature of vinyl house is impacted.

Background technique
Green house of vegetables is a kind of frame structure of film with outstanding thermal insulation property, it occurs that people are had Vegetables in improper season.General green house of vegetables is covered with one or more layers insulating plastic pipe using bamboo structure or the skeleton of steel construction above Film, material is thus formed a greenhouse spaces.Outer membrane prevents the loss of carbon dioxide caused by internal vegetable growth well, Make that there is good heat insulation effect in canopy.
When vegetables greenhouse cultivation, it is often necessary to be irrigated;Common pipeline sprinkling irrigation when in use, is not easy to manage, take Water is inconvenient, and when in use, the water temperature in pipeline is lower, is easy that the temperature in greenhouse is greatly lowered, causes vegetable in sprinkling irrigation Dish slow growth;A kind of existing equipment that water tank and sprinkling irrigation are conveyed by rail mounted, but this equipment is when in use, and burden is larger, Power consumption is larger.It would therefore be desirable to propose a kind of smaller on canopy temperature influence, the lesser agriculture vegetable cultivation of burden Greenhouse irrigation rig.

Fig. 1-4 is please referred to, the present invention provides a kind of technical solution:
A kind of agricultural greenhouse for planting vegetable irrigation rig, including sweep 1 and vinyl house ontology 17, the vinyl house Heat insulation trough 9 is installed on the internal ground of ontology 17, Crane Rail 8, institute are installed on the two sides ground of the heat insulation trough 9 The lower part for stating sweep 1 is equipped with driven wheel 4 and driving wheel 7, and the driven wheel 4 and driving wheel 7 are installed in the rail of Crane Rail 8 In road slot, the top of the sweep 1 is equipped with the first water pump 3 and battery 2, and the lower end of first water pump 3, which is communicated with, draws water Pipe 5, the lower end of the drinking-water pipe 5 is through sweep 1 and extends into the interior bottom of heat insulation trough 9, the upper end of first water pump 3 It is communicated with telescopic sparge pipe 11 by threeway 10, one end of the telescopic sparge pipe 11 is communicated with spray head 12, the sweep 1 Lower surface decelerating motor 6 is installed, one end of the heat insulation trough 9 is communicated with solar water heater by the first water pipe 18 20, the water inlet of the solar water heater 20 is communicated with water storage box 23 by the second water pipe 22.
Preferably, being equipped with valve 19 on first water pipe 18, the second water pump 22 is installed on second water pipe 21.
By adopting the above technical scheme, valve 19 is used for for controlling moisturizing switch, the second water pump 22 to solar water heater 20 supply water.
Preferably, the heat insulation trough 9 includes U-type groove body 91, the outside of the U-type groove body 91 is fixedly connected with U-shaped Heat-preservation cotton plate 92.
By adopting the above technical scheme, U-shaped heat-preservation cotton plate 92 improves heat insulation effect.
Preferably, being equipped with drive shaft 13 on the driving wheel 7, the both ends fixing sleeve of the drive shaft 13 is connected to support shaft 15 are held, the top of the spring bearing 15 is fixedly connected with supporting leg 16, and the upper end of the supporting leg 16 is fixedly connected under sweep 1 Surface.
By adopting the above technical scheme, sweep 1 is supported by supporting leg 16.
Preferably, the middle part of the drive shaft 13 has been fixedly attached gear 14, one end of the gear 14 and decelerating motor 6 Transmission connection.
By adopting the above technical scheme, the rotation that drive shaft 13 is driven by decelerating motor 6 and gear 14, to drive driving Wheel 7 advances, and specifically when design, decelerating motor 6 is positive and negative rotation decelerating motor.
Preferably, the outside of the battery 2, the first water pump 3 and decelerating motor 6 is provided with waterproof case.
By adopting the above technical scheme, waterproof case, effectively prevent to battery 2, the first water pump 3 and decelerating motor 6 into Row is moisture-proof, prevents equipment damage.
Preferably, the middle part of vinyl house ontology 17 is arranged in the heat insulation trough 9, and the length of heat insulation trough 9 is less than 2-3 meters of the length of vinyl house ontology 17.
By adopting the above technical scheme, heat insulation trough 9 is in vinyl house ontology 17, so that heat insulation trough 9 is not by the external world Temperature influence.
Preferably, the Crane Rail 8 is set as light steel track, and three are coated on the track groove inner wall of Crane Rail 8 Al 2 O wear-resistant coating.
By adopting the above technical scheme, light steel track light weight, convenient for arrangement.
Preferably, the telescopic sparge pipe 11 includes outer tube 24, the internal slide of the outer tube 24 is plugged with Inner tube 26, screw thread is equipped with clamping screw 27 on the outer tube 24, and one end top fixing sleeve of said inner tube 26 is connected to sealing Rubber sleeve 25, the spray head 12 are mounted on one end of inner tube 26.
By adopting the above technical scheme, the design of telescopic sparge pipe 11 is being sprayed convenient for adjusting the distance that spray head 12 stretches out When, it can cover comprehensively inside entire vinyl house ontology 17.
When in use, the design of heat insulation trough 9 carries out sprinkling irrigation of drawing water, nothing using the first water pump 3 on mobile sweep 1 It needs that water tank is installed on sweep, reduces load, it is energy saving, while the arrangement of 17 inner conduit of vinyl house ontology is decreased, it saves About space can directly fetch water out of heat insulation trough 9 when needing local moisturizing or plantation, easy to use;Solar water heater 20 design adds water to pass through solar water heater 20 and is heated, prevented when needing to carrying out adding water in heat insulation trough 9 Cold water temperature is too low, impacts to the temperature in vinyl house ontology 17.
